Appearance
question:Is there a way to check if a specific element exists in a list using Java?
answer:Yes, in Java, you can check if a specific element exists in a list using the `contains()` method provided by the `java.util.List` interface. Here's an example of how you can do it: Suppose you have a list of integers named "myList", and you want to check if the number 5 is present in the list: ```java if (myList.contains(5)) { System.out.println("5 is present in the list"); } else { System.out.println("5 is not present in the list"); } ``` In this example, the `contains()` method compares the given element (5 in this case) with each element in the list. If the element is found in the list, it returns `true`, and `else` statement will not execute. Otherwise, the method returns `false`, and the `else` statement will print that the element is not present in the list., Yes, you can check if a specific element exists in a list in Java by using the `contains()` method of the `List` interface. Here is an example: ```java List<String> myList = new ArrayList<String>(); myList.add("apple"); myList.add("banana"); myList.add("cherry"); if (myList.contains("banana")) { System.out.println("The list contains the element 'banana'."); } else { System.out.println("The list does not contain the element 'banana'."); } ``` In this example, the `contains()` method is used to check if the list `myList` contains the string "banana". If the element is found, the program prints "The list contains the element 'banana'." If the element is not found, the program prints "The list does not contain the element 'banana'." It is important to note that the `contains()` method uses the `equals()` method of the element's class to compare the element with the specified object. Therefore, it is important to ensure that the `equals()` method of the element's class is properly implemented, especially if you are using custom objects in your list.,Yes, you can write a function in Java to check if a list contains a specific element. Here is an example code: ```java public static boolean contains(List<Object> list, Object element) { return list.stream().anyMatch(o -> o.equals(element)); } ``` This function takes a list and an element as parameters. It uses Java Stream API to stream through each element of the list and checks if any of them matches the given element. If a match is found, it returns `true`, indicating that the element exists in the list. Otherwise, it returns `false`. You can call this function by passing your list and the desired element. For example, to check if the element "apple" exists in a list called `fruits`, you can use `contains(fruits, "apple")`.
question:Can you provide an example of how to create an HTML page with a two-column layout?
answer:Certainly! Here is an example of an HTML page that displays content in two columns: ```html <html> <head> <title>Two column layout</title> </head> <body> <div style="width:70%;float:left;"> <!--Left container--> </div> <div style="width:30%;float:right;"> <!--Right container--> </div> </body> </html> ``` In this example, we use the `<div>` element to create two containers. The left container has a width of 70% and is floated to the left using the `float` property. The right container has a width of 30% and is floated to the right. By using the `float` property, the two containers are positioned side by side, creating a two-column layout. You can place your content within these containers as needed., Sure, I'd be happy to help you create an HTML page with a two-column layout. Here's an example of what the HTML code might look like: ```html <!DOCTYPE html> <html> <head> <title>Two-Column Layout</title> <style> .container { display: flex; flex-wrap: wrap; margin: 0 auto; max-width: 800px; } .column { box-sizing: border-box; flex: 1; padding: 20px; } .column:first-child { background-color: #f2f2f2; margin-right: 20px; } </style> </head> <body> <div class="container"> <div class="column"> <h1>Column 1</h1> <p>Lorem ipsum dolor sit amet, consectetur adipiscing elit. Integer nec odio. Praesent libero.</p> <ul> <li>Item 1</li> <li>Item 2</li> <li>Item 3</li> </ul> </div> <div class="column"> <h1>Column 2</h1> <p>Lorem ipsum dolor sit amet, consectetur adipiscing elit. Integer nec odio. Praesent libero.</p> <img src="image.jpg" alt="Image"> </div> </div> </body> </html> ``` In this example, we create a container div with a maximum width of 800 pixels and use flexbox to create two columns that will each take up half the width of the container. We also add some padding to each column to create some space between the content and the edge of the column. The first column has a gray background color and a right margin of 20 pixels to create some separation between the two columns. You can customize the content of each column by replacing the placeholder text and image with your own content.,Certainly! To create an HTML page with a two-column layout, you can follow this example: ```html <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Two Column Layout</title> <style> body { font-family: sans-serif; } .container { max-width: 1200px; margin: auto; } .left-column, .right-column { float: left; width: 50%; } </style> </head> <body> <div class="container"> <div class="left-column"> Content for the left column goes here. </div> <div class="right-column"> Content for the right column goes here. </div> </div> </body> </html> ``` Important Notes: 1. The example is based on the assumption that you have a basic understanding of HTML and CSS. 2. The style section of the `<head>` element is where the CSS code is placed. 3. CSS is used to set the layout and styles for your HTML elements. 4. In this example, the columns are evenly split. However, you may adjust the width as per your needs. 5. It's crucial to keep in mind that this is just one method for creating a two-column layout. In practice, various techniques and frameworks could be employed based on the application's specific requirements and the developer's preferences.
question:How can I generate an SQL query to obtain a list of customers along with their average order totals, sorted from highest to lowest?
answer:To obtain a list of customers along with their average order totals, sorted from highest to lowest, you can use the following SQL query: ```SQL SELECT customer_id, AVG(order_total) AS avg_order_total FROM orders GROUP BY customer_id ORDER BY avg_order_total DESC; ``` This query will aggregate the `order_total` for each `customer_id`, using the `GROUP BY` clause to group results by each customer, and then calculate the average order total (`AVG(order_total)`) for each customer using the `SELECT` statement. The `AS avg_order_total` assigns the alias to the calculated average. The `ORDER BY` clause is used to sort the result set based on the `avg_order_total` in descending order (`DESC`), so that customers with the highest average order totals appear first in the list.,You can use the following SQL query to achieve this: ```sql SELECT c.name, AVG(o.total) AS avg_total FROM customers c JOIN orders o ON o.customer_id = c.id GROUP BY c.id ORDER BY avg_total DESC; ``` This query joins the "customers" and "orders" tables using the "customer_id" foreign key. It calculates the average of the "total" column from the "orders" table for each customer. The result is then grouped by the customer ID. By using the "ORDER BY" clause with the "avg_total" alias, it sorts the result in descending order based on the average order totals. The highest average order total will be displayed first., To generate an SQL query to obtain a list of customers along with their average order totals, sorted from highest to lowest, you can use the following SQL query: ```sql SELECT CustomerID, AVG(OrderTotal) AS AverageOrderTotal FROM Orders GROUP BY CustomerID ORDER BY AverageOrderTotal DESC; ``` This query performs the following actions: 1. `SELECT CustomerID, AVG(OrderTotal) AS AverageOrderTotal` - This selects the `CustomerID` column and calculates the average of the `OrderTotal` column for each customer. The `AS` keyword is used to rename the result of the average calculation as `AverageOrderTotal`. 2. `FROM Orders` - This specifies the table from which to retrieve the data, in this case, a table named `Orders`. 3. `GROUP BY CustomerID` - This groups the selected data by the `CustomerID` column, which means the average calculation will be performed for each unique customer. 4. `ORDER BY AverageOrderTotal DESC` - This orders the final result set by the `AverageOrderTotal` column in descending order (from highest to lowest average order total). Note: Make sure to replace `CustomerID`, `OrderTotal`, and the table name `Orders` with the actual column names and table name in your database schema.
question:How can an AI create a bash script to check the system memory usage every 5 minutes?
answer:An AI can use a natural language processing (NLP) model to understand the task and then generate a bash script to accomplish it. Here is a simple bash script that checks the system memory usage every 5 minutes: ```bash #!/bin/bash while true do free -h | grep -i mem sleep 300 done ``` Explanation: * `#!/bin/bash`: This is called the shebang line, it tells the system that this script should be executed using the bash shell interpreter. * `while true`: This starts an infinite loop, the script will keep executing until it is stopped manually. * `free -h | grep -i mem`: The `free` command displays the total amount of free and used physical and swap memory in the system, as well as the buffers used by the kernel. The `-h` option makes it output in a human-readable format. The output is then piped to the `grep` command, which searches for the string 'mem' in its input (case-insensitive due to the `-i` option). This will display the current memory usage. * `sleep 300`: This makes the script pause for 300 seconds (5 minutes) before continuing to the next iteration of the loop. The AI can generate this script based on understanding the task requirements, the commands used in bash for system monitoring, and the syntax of bash scripting.,To create a bash script that checks the system memory usage every 5 minutes, you can use the following command line: ``` while true; do free -m | grep Mem:; sleep 300; done ``` This script uses a `while` loop and will keep running forever. Inside the loop, `free -m` command is used to display the system memory usage in megabytes. The output is then limited to just the line that contains "Mem:" using the `grep` command. After that, `sleep 300` will pause the script for 300 seconds (5 minutes) before checking memory usage again.,To create a bash script that checks the system memory usage every 5 minutes, you can use the following code: ```bash #!/bin/bash while true do # Get memory usage FREE=`free -m | awk 'NR==2{printf "Memory Usage: %s/%sMB (%.2f%%)n", 3,2,3*100/2 }'` echo "FREE" # Wait 5 minutes sleep 5m done ``` This script uses a `while` loop to continuously check the memory usage. Within the loop, it uses the `free` command to retrieve memory information and then uses `awk` to extract the relevant data and format it as a string. The result is stored in the `FREE` variable. Finally, the script echoes the memory usage information. To wait for 5 minutes between each check, the script uses the `sleep` command with the argument `5m`, which stands for 5 minutes. By running this script, the system memory usage will be displayed every 5 minutes.